[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Emacs-diffs] /srv/bzr/emacs/trunk r102923: calc/calc-undo.el (calc-undo
From: |
Jay Belanger |
Subject: |
[Emacs-diffs] /srv/bzr/emacs/trunk r102923: calc/calc-undo.el (calc-undo): Autoload it. |
Date: |
Thu, 20 Jan 2011 22:54:37 -0600 |
User-agent: |
Bazaar (2.0.3) |
------------------------------------------------------------
revno: 102923
committer: Jay Belanger <address@hidden>
branch nick: trunk
timestamp: Thu 2011-01-20 22:54:37 -0600
message:
calc/calc-undo.el (calc-undo): Autoload it.
calc/calc-ext.el (calc-init-extensions): Remove keybindings and autoload for
`calc-undo'.
calc/calc.el (calc-mode-map): Add keybindings for `calc-undo'.
modified:
lisp/ChangeLog
lisp/calc/calc-ext.el
lisp/calc/calc-undo.el
lisp/calc/calc.el
=== modified file 'lisp/ChangeLog'
--- a/lisp/ChangeLog 2011-01-21 03:48:26 +0000
+++ b/lisp/ChangeLog 2011-01-21 04:54:37 +0000
@@ -1,8 +1,12 @@
2011-01-21 Jay Belanger <address@hidden>
- * calc/calc-prog.el
- calc/calc-graph.el
- calc/calc-map.el: Change `arglist' to `math-arglist' throughout.
+ * calc/calc-undo.el (calc-undo): Autoload it.
+ * calc/calc-ext.el (calc-init-extensions): Remove keybindings
+ and autoload for `calc-undo'.
+ * calc/calc.el (calc-mode-map): Add keybindings for `calc-undo'.
+ * calc/calc-prog.el:
+ * calc/calc-graph.el:
+ * calc/calc-map.el: Change `arglist' to `math-arglist' throughout.
2011-01-21 Štěpán Němec <address@hidden> (tiny change)
=== modified file 'lisp/calc/calc-ext.el'
--- a/lisp/calc/calc-ext.el 2011-01-21 01:04:56 +0000
+++ b/lisp/calc/calc-ext.el 2011-01-21 04:54:37 +0000
@@ -136,7 +136,6 @@
(define-key calc-mode-map "\C-w" 'calc-kill-region)
(define-key calc-mode-map "\M-w" 'calc-copy-region-as-kill)
(define-key calc-mode-map "\M-\C-w" 'kill-ring-save)
- (define-key calc-mode-map [remap undo] 'calc-undo)
(define-key calc-mode-map "\M-\C-m" 'calc-last-args)
(define-key calc-mode-map "a" nil)
@@ -1155,7 +1154,7 @@
calc-trail-out calc-trail-previous calc-trail-scroll-left
calc-trail-scroll-right calc-trail-yank)
- ("calc-undo" calc-last-args calc-redo calc-undo)
+ ("calc-undo" calc-last-args calc-redo)
("calc-units" calc-autorange-units calc-base-units
calc-convert-temperature calc-convert-units calc-define-unit
=== modified file 'lisp/calc/calc-undo.el'
--- a/lisp/calc/calc-undo.el 2011-01-15 23:16:57 +0000
+++ b/lisp/calc/calc-undo.el 2011-01-21 04:54:37 +0000
@@ -32,6 +32,7 @@
;;; Undo.
+;;;###autoload
(defun calc-undo (n)
(interactive "p")
(when calc-executing-macro
=== modified file 'lisp/calc/calc.el'
--- a/lisp/calc/calc.el 2011-01-15 23:16:57 +0000
+++ b/lisp/calc/calc.el 2011-01-21 04:54:37 +0000
@@ -1061,6 +1061,7 @@
(define-key map "\C-j" 'calc-over)
(define-key map "\C-y" 'calc-yank)
(define-key map [mouse-2] 'calc-yank)
+ (define-key map [remap undo] 'calc-undo)
(mapc (lambda (x) (define-key map (char-to-string x) 'undefined))
"lOW")
[Prev in Thread] |
Current Thread |
[Next in Thread] |
- [Emacs-diffs] /srv/bzr/emacs/trunk r102923: calc/calc-undo.el (calc-undo): Autoload it.,
Jay Belanger <=